I currently have multiple sets of both the Husky X-act fit and the weather-tech. Are you all getting the “good” custom molded WT mats? They sure aren’t flimsy. Quite the opposite really. Very rigid. Even more so when it’s cold. I’ve had a set in my current 4Runner for over 2yrs now and they have seen some abuse and work great. I have no complaints with either other than the WT can be a little more slippery when wet. I’ve certainly never had any issues with them staying in place. They have rubber buttons that they snap onto. Pretty much impossible for them to move.
